I have a problem to get the netkvm virtio driver up and running in a freshly
installed Windows 8 64bit installation. When I start up the VM it recognizes
and installs the networks card as a realteak card. When I then change the
driver to the latest virtio netkvm driver from Red Hat, Windows wants to
restart and then tells me it couldn’t initialize the network card. 

 

It’s weird because I used the drivers without problems in Windows Server
2012 VMs on the same installation. 

Does anybody know what the problem could be?
